|
Boost : |
From: Ruslan Zasukhin (sunshine_at_[hidden])
Date: 2002-06-25 01:19:35
on 6/25/02 2:44, Joe Swatosh at joe-swatosh_at_[hidden] wrote:
>> 2) It's very close to a SmartPtr. So close, in fact, that
>> I make the claim that a ScopeGuard *is* a SmartPtr.
>
> Not sure I buy that one yet.
ScopeGuard is NOT a SmartPtr. May be only if consider it in theory.
ScopeGuard give us easy functionality of UNDO operation that can be more
complex than simple destroy of pointed object.
-- Best regards, Ruslan Zasukhin [ I feel the need...the need for speed ] --------------------------------------------------------------------- ParadigmaSoft http://www.paradigmasoft.com Valentina is cross-platform, fantastic fast database engine, supports C/C++, Java, SQL, REALbasic, Director, XCMD, COM, Visual BASIC, ... ---------------------------------------------------------------------
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k